Are you interested in becoming more EFFICIENT and EFFECTIVE?

Today's guest is ST Rappaport and she is going to REWIRE YOUR BRAIN to do just that!

Host of the Business Brain Podcast (formerly known as LifePix University), ST helps entrepreneurs who want to grow their business but are totally overwhelmed.

Re-wiring your brain to become more efficient and effective, ST gets right to the core of her client's issues, helping them to improve their thinking skills (the skills behind all skills!) and subsequently improving all areas of their lives.

Along the way we are going to dip into the science behind cognitive function, thinking processes and much much more!
